<h1>Customs Tighten Checks on Outbound Passengers to Curb Narcotics, Currency, and Wildlife Smuggling; Issue Re-Export Certificates for Jewelry</h1> Customs authorities focus on enforcement tasks for departing international passengers, primarily to prevent the trafficking of narcotics and smuggling of sensitive items like currency, wildlife products, and antiques. They also facilitate the re-importation of high-value items, such as jewelry, by issuing re-export certificates to passengers carrying these items out of the country.
